Description
Overview of Caramellow Kush Automatic
Caramellow Kush Automatic combines Gorilla and Zkittles Automatic strains, merging a bodily stress relief effect with a flavor explosion. This autoflowering and predominantly indica strain has sturdy lateral branches supporting heavy buds. It thrives both indoors, reaching 80 to 100 cm, and outdoors, growing slightly taller at 90 to 120 cm. Flowering spans 55 to 70 days with yields up to 550 grams per m² indoors and 450 grams per plant outdoors.
Growth Characteristics
The plant is low-maintenance, reportedly requiring regular defoliation to improve airflow. It produces big, dense buds that are sticky and covered in trichomes, also exuding a mixture of earthy and sweet fruit-like aromas as it matures.
Effects and Usage
A warm wave of tingling energy is felt upon use, making it ideal for relaxation and easing muscle tension, especially after physical activities. The strain carries the Gorilla lineage’s effects while embracing the Zkittles’ taste—a blend of sweet flavors and fruit with hints of mango and pinene.
Terpenes and Flavors
The terpene profile is a balance between the earthy, woody notes of Gorilla genetics and the sweet, fruity fragrances of Zkittles. The dominant taste is sweet, reminiscent of Zkittles, with refreshing fruit flavors and a distinct mango presence, finished with pinene.
